Types of Phone Systems

When selecting a telephone solution for your tiny business, it is essential to grasp the different kinds available. The classic landline solution is one of the most frequent options, utilizing metal wires to facilitate voice calls. This system is known for its reliability and clarity, although it can sometimes be limited in terms of features and flexibility compared to more modern systems. Fixed lines are suitable for businesses that mainly need fundamental calling features without the need for sophisticated features.

VoIP has grown more and more popular among local businesses due to its affordability and flexibility. A VoIP phone system allows calls to be made via the internet, enabling features like video conferencing, voicemail-to-email, and call-routing features. Because it is cloud-based, a Voice over Internet Protocol system can easily scale with the growth of your business and can be accessed from various devices, making it suitable for remote work situations.

Blended telephone systems combine elements of both classic and Voice over Internet Protocol solutions, providing a comprehensive system for small businesses that desire the reliability of fixed lines while benefiting from the sophisticated features of Voice over Internet Protocol technology. This type of system can provide versatility by allowing businesses to retain their existing landline setup while gradually moving to online services. The blended approach is particularly beneficial for businesses that want to maximize their investment in current technology while planning for future upgrades.

Benefits of Modern Phone Systems

Modern phone systems provide significant benefits for modest businesses, primarily through enhanced communication features. With capabilities like call transfer, voicemail-to-email, and conference calling, businesses can optimize their operations and guarantee that communication flows smoothly between teams and clients. This facilitates better collaboration and improves customer service, allowing businesses to react to queries and handle issues more efficiently.

A further advantage of contemporary telephone systems is scalability. As a small business develops, its communication needs can shift. Current phone systems, notably cloud-based solutions, enable for easy inclusion or deletion of connections and functions without the need for large-scale hardware upgrades. This adaptability means that businesses can adapt their phone system to fit their changing requirements without incurring significant costs or complications.

Cost-effectiveness is also a significant advantage. Conventional phone systems often come with elevated installation and maintenance costs. In opposition, many modern phone systems function on a subscription model, which can decrease upfront expenses and provide predictable monthly budgeting. Additionally, features such as VoIP can decrease out-of-area calling costs, resulting in overall savings that beneficially impact a small business's profit margin.

Choosing the Best Phone System for Your Business

Selecting the appropriate phone system for your company is essential to ensure efficient communication. Begin by evaluating your company needs, such as the quantity of staff who will operate the system and the expected amount of calls. Consider whether you need features like voicemail, call forwarding, or conference calling, as these can significantly enhance your group’s productivity and collaboration.

Next, consider the form of technology that most effectively suits your operations. Traditional landline systems deliver reliability but have limited features compared to up-to-date solutions. VoIP (Voice over Internet Protocol) systems provide flexibility and scalability, permitting your business to grow without the constraints of traditional setups. Examine your present internet capability, as a robust connection is necessary for a dependable VoIP experience.

Lastly, reflect on your budget and look for a system that matches cost with functionality. Many companies deliver different pricing plans based on features and services included. It may be advantageous to seek out systems that facilitate easy upgrades as your business needs develop. Allocate time to contrast options, examine reviews, and perhaps request demos to make an informed decision that will benefit your company communication needs effectively.
